The third match of the five-match Test series between India and England will be played at Lord's from Thursday. The Indian team has started preparations for this match. Jasprit Bumrah will return in this Test, and this will strengthen the bowling line-up of Team India. Akash Deep and Mohammad Siraj are considered certain to play. The Indian team made a comeback in the series by registering a historic win at Edgbaston. Akash Deep and Shubman Gill played an important role in this victory. Now, Yuvraj Singh's reaction has come about because of these two. Yuvi has said that when he meets Akash Deep, he will hug him. Apart from this, Yuvraj also talked about Gill's captaincy. Yuvraj is also in London these days for his institute, YouWeCan charity program. The Indian team also reached its program. BCCI has shared its picture.
Gill, who is leading Team India in Test for the first time, scored centuries in both innings of the Edgbaston Test. At the same time, Akash took a total of 10 wickets. On Team India's performance in the second Test match against England, Yuvraj said, 'The overall performance of the Indian team was excellent. Mohammad Siraj and Akash Deep bowled brilliantly. Ravindra Jadeja and Rishabh Pant also batted brilliantly. I am also very happy for Akash Deep as his sister is recovering from cancer. I will hug him when I meet him.'
On the performance of Team India's Test captain Shubman Gill, former Indian cricketer Yuvraj Singh said, 'He captained brilliantly and batted brilliantly. I am very proud of him, and I am sure his father will also be very proud of him. I am very impressed. I hope he scores many centuries in international cricket.'
Former England cricketers Kevin Pietersen and Darren Gough also attended Yuvi's charity event. On this occasion, Pietersen talked about Indian cricketer KL Rahul. He said, 'He is a player of absolute quality. It has been a wonderful journey to be able to learn so much from modern players. I like the ability to understand the mind of modern players and understand how it works in the modern game.' At the same time, Gough, a former fast bowler, said, 'India's batting has been excellent. In the last Test match, Mohammad Siraj and Akash Deep bowled brilliantly for the Indian team without Jasprit Bumrah, and Ravindra Jadeja also performed well in the second Test.'
India achieved a historic victory at Edgbaston on Sunday by defeating England by 336 runs on the fifth and final day of the second cricket Test due to the brilliant bowling of Akash Deep (10 wickets for 187 runs) of Sasaram, Bihar. In the absence of star bowler Jasprit Bumrah, 28-year-old Akash Deep impressed on the big stage, taking six wickets for 99 runs in England's second innings, due to which the host team was reduced to 271 runs while chasing the impossible target of 608 runs. Akash had taken four wickets in the first innings. Apart from this, Shubhaman had scored 269 runs in the first innings of the Edgbaston Test, while he scored 161 runs in the second innings.
